Flooding causes closing of portion of West Columbia Riverwalk

The City of West Columbia Riverwalk and Amphitheater is closed from the Moffatt Street entrance to before the Gervais Street bridge at the amphitheater due to flooding. Ground broken on West Columbia’s Community Garden

The groundbreaking for the first City of West Columbia Community Garden took place behind City Hall on Earth Day, Saturday. The project is funded by the PalmettoPride – Community Pride Grant.” The garden is free and open to the public to plant, tend, and harvest. Lexington County’s Recycle Day is Saturday
